I have a problem thats been plaguing me since i started using ableton

occasionally i'm doing some editng, often moving files around the timeline

then when i hit play to check what i've done, the track goes light grey, and no audio plays back from that track (other tracks play fine). when i solo the track I still dont hear anything

what is causing this? why does it happen and how do i stop it happening?

the only remedy i've found is to copy all audio onto a fresh track, move all plugins, and delete the old track, which is a pain as i'm now working on 60 minute multi track timeline for a gig

undo doesn't help

What that means is something in the Session view (on the same track) has taken over from the Arrangement. i.e. you have triggered a clip (or empty slot) in Session or done some over-riding of automation in Session.

The remedy is to hit the "Back To Arrangement" button (between Overdub and Global Quantize in the transport controls). It turns red when what's in the Arrange View has been deviated from. See how it symbolises "back to the horizontal tracks".

if the Back To Arrangement Button is lighting up "out of the blue" (eg. without any active triggering/parameter change in Session view) , in many cases the reason for this is that a connected (mapped) controller is sending out cc messages silently.
So the first step to troubleshooting should be to disconnect your Midi controllers and/or delete the mappings in the mapping browser and check, if the problem persists thereafter.

Jörg, I don't even have any MIDI controllers set up. Just in case, I went in and checked MIDI setting..made sure everything is off. No MIDI mappings exist either. Really odd.

When the track starts, its fine, but when it reaches a point in the track where an Automated MIDI clip starts (in this case running reFx Nexus in the channel) the Back to arrange button triggers on. If i start the track in the middle of the composition, the button will trigger on. If i star the track where there is no midi(just looped samples), the back to arrange button will stay off.

Maybe its a bug with Nexus... It doesn't trigger this behavior with impulse/drumrack.
